Sensei Nardu Debra has been fighting professionally since 2000. MMA Confidential's Bruce Kivo catches up with Nardu as he begins training more heavily with an upcoming fight for Ring of Combat. The Sensei trains fighters out of the Budokan Martials Arts Academy in Valley Stream, Long Island, New York. They can be found on the web at BudoBJJ.com.
